Who really decides the outcome of elections in the United States?

If we are guided by recent U.S. history, less than half the population will go to the polls on November 3. But even a tiny fraction of these voters will be truly decisive in determining who will be the next president of the United States. In this hard-fought election campaign, current Republican Party President Donald Trump and Democratic candidate Joe Biden are putting particular efforts into the seven swing states that can tip the balance in either direction.
